Indian culture preaches that "The guest is God." Consequently, the domestic lifestyle of an Indian woman is deeply intertwined with hospitality. Even in lower-middle-class homes, a guest is never sent away without a cup of chai (tea) and a biscuit. The pressure to maintain a spotless home and to cook elaborate meals for visitors is a significant, often stressful, aspect of her social identity. However, with the rise of dual-income households, this burden is slowly being redistributed, with men stepping into the kitchen and delivery apps reducing the need for cooking for every guest.
